Job Description

POSITION TITLE: Secretary 3 Main Office/Receptionist

POSITIONINFORMATION:

Reports to: Building Principal

Salary Schedule: 32C $20.00 per hour Step 1 of the 2425 Salary Schedule $20.45 Step 1 of the 2526 Salary Schedule

Hours to Work: 8.0 hours per day

Work Schedule/FLSA Status: Fulltime 10 month / Non Exempt

Position Purpose: Performs a wide variety of duties some of a confidential nature. Performs general secretarial duties which may be required but not limited to answering phones basic computer functions typing filing copying distributing mail proofreading etc. Provides monitoring of students as needed.

Essential Performance Responsibilities

Serves as building receptionist.

Greets and assists office visitors in a positive and professional manner.

Responds to customer services needs over the phone in a timely responsive way.

Maintains student demographic information in the District software system including but not limited to address phone number and custody changes.

Monitors and uses the security radio as needed.

Assists internal callers with classroom emergencies.

Extracts students from class as needed to meet with administrator(s).

Provides authorization for students to return to class after visiting the main office.

Uses copy printer and fax machines regularly. Troubleshoots and conducts basic maintenance as needed. Reports unresolved problems to the appropriate channel for further investigation.

Assists staff with office machinery as needed.

Creates reports and records data as appropriate.

Uses mail merge function to create labels certificates mailings and files regularly.

Assists with sorting and distributing USPS and interschool mail as well as package deliveries.

Creates programs rosters certificates and other word processing documents.

Enters student fines into District software as needed.

Organizes and distributes student activity cards.

Documents lost and found items turned into the office.

Assists with student cumulative folders.

Uses intraschool communication systems including intercom alarms paging etc. as required.

Serves as a back up to create school bulletin.

Serves as a back up to the data/registrar position.

Follows oral and written directions accurately.

Knowledge Skills and Abilities:

A High School Diploma or GED equivalent is required.

Previous experience working in an office setting is preferred.

Previous experience working in a public school setting is preferred.

Proficient PC computer knowledge is required.

Demonstrate proficiency of the English language to read and communicate with others.

Demonstrate proficiency of the Spanish language to read and communicate with others is preferred.

Knowledge of District computer software preferred.

Ability and patience to work with students and parents.

Demonstrate proficiency in the ability to take initiative and work independently

Excellent organizational skills

Demonstrate a positive attendance record and prior work history

Excellent oral and written communication skills.

Displays a significant degree of professionalism and confidentiality.

Knowledge of OPSs mission purpose goals and the role of every employee in achieving each of them.
